Before you initiate the delete Crypto.com account process, several important preparatory measures must be completed to ensure a smooth transition. The most critical step involves withdrawing all cryptocurrency holdings from your Crypto.com account to an external wallet. This means transferring your digital assets to a personal wallet address or another cryptocurrency exchange where you maintain control of your private keys. Ensure that your account balance reaches zero before submitting any closure requests, as Crypto.com will not process deletion requests while funds remain on the platform.
Beyond cryptocurrency withdrawal, you should review any active services linked to your account. If you hold a Crypto.com Visa Card, be aware that closing your account will render the card inactive and may incur a fifty-dollar cancellation fee depending on your card status. Additionally, verify that you have no active staking positions, loans, or other financial commitments on the platform. Document any important transaction history or account information you may need for tax purposes or record-keeping. Finally, ensure you have complete account verification and access to the email address associated with your account, as support will use this channel to confirm your closure request.
The crypto.com account deletion process requires formal communication with the platform’s support team through email. Unlike some cryptocurrency exchanges that offer a simple in-app deletion button, Crypto.com maintains a more structured approach to account closure. To successfully remove crypto.com account access, begin by sending an email to contact@crypto.com with the subject line reading “Close Account.” Include a brief explanation of why you wish to close your account, though this is not strictly mandatory for approval.
In your email message, provide your registered account email address and any relevant account identification information that support may request. Crypto.com’s support team will review your request and respond with confirmation and additional instructions. The how to close crypto.com account permanently process typically involves verifying your identity through email confirmation or additional security measures. Once verified, the platform will process your closure request, and your account access will be permanently disabled. This formal method ensures that all account data is properly handled and that your request is officially documented in Crypto.com’s records. The entire crypto.com account deactivation steps usually complete within a few business days, though processing times may vary based on support volume and account complexity.
When you delete a Crypto.com account, multiple connected services become simultaneously inaccessible. Understanding these interconnected implications helps users make informed decisions before committing to remove crypto.com account operations.
Your cryptocurrency holdings must be withdrawn before closure, ensuring no assets remain trapped on the platform. However, Crypto.com retains transaction records and account history data for regulatory compliance and tax reporting requirements. If you have an active Crypto.com Visa Card linked to your account, the card will cease functioning immediately upon account deletion. Your promotional email subscriptions will be automatically removed, though if you continue receiving marketing communications after closure, you can unsubscribe directly from the email footer. The platform maintains security protocols around account closures to prevent unauthorized access to your personal and financial information.
Following your formal account closure request, anticipate a verification period where Crypto.com confirms your identity and processes your deletion request. The support team may request additional authentication through email verification or security questions to prevent unauthorized account closures. This verification stage typically requires one to three business days, depending on current support queue volumes and any potential complications with your account status.
During the waiting period, your account remains accessible but flagged for closure in Crypto.com’s system. You may still log in, though the platform will remind you of the pending closure status. Once verification completes and your request receives final approval, your account becomes permanently inaccessible. At this point, attempting to log in will result in an access denied message, confirming that the delete Crypto.com account process has concluded successfully. The entire timeline from initial email submission to complete account removal generally spans three to seven business days. After permanent deletion, if you change your mind, creating a new account is possible, though you would need to restart the verification and funding processes from the beginning.
